Veterinary Pathology is the study of disease in non-human species and includes both naturally occurring disease and the experimental study of both human and non-human diseases using animal models. The Master of Clinical Pathology has the following exit award: 92310 Graduate Diploma in Clinical Pathology (48 points) (48 points)Speech-language pathologists typically need at least a master’s degree in speech-language pathology. All states require that speech-language pathologists be licensed. Licensure requirements vary by state but typically include clinical experience and passing an exam. Pay. The median annual wage for speech-language pathologists was $84,140 in ...Here's an overview of the requirements to become a speech pathologist: A relevant bachelor's degree. A master's degree in speech-language pathology. Completion of a post-graduate fellowship. There are 71 study programs available at 57 schools and universities in the world, according to Erudera. Erudera aims to have the …How Online Learning Works in Pathology Assistant Programs. Since Master of Science pathology assistant programs require hands-on surgical and forensic learning, most courses are in-person. Some programs may, however, offer remote learning for the didactic learning portion of the degree.
